WARNING
Before beginning any repair stop the engine,
remove the key, disconnect the spark plug wire,
and wait for all moving parts to stop.
LUBRICATION
NOTE: The drive pulley end of auger shaft is supported
by a sealed ball bearing and requires no lubrication. The
ball bearing on other end of auger shaft is also sealed,
and will not require lubrication.
Lightly Oil
• A few drops of oil should be placed on wheel
hubs occasionally to keep wheels turning
freely.
• Apply oil to pivot points of auger control peri-
odically, wiping off any excess oil.
• A couple of drops of light machine oil applied to
upper end of auger control cable will assure free
movement of cable through outside casing. Wipe off
any excess oil.
• Remove belt cover and lightly apply oil to the pivot
point for idler pulley arm. BE CAREFUL NOT TO
GET OIL ON BELT OR PULLEYS.
Grease
• At the beginning of each snow throwing sea-
son, remove discharge chute and generously
lubricate steel flange at back of rotating ring
with light grease. Rotate ring with crank to dis-
tribute grease.
